Phoebe Dynevor attended her first concert featuring the Spice Girls as a young girl, and now she finds herself attending the Met Gala dressed in a custom gown designed by Victoria Beckham, also known as Posh Spice. The gown features hand-cut flowers meticulously stitched onto delicate tulle and vintage lace in a faded rose shade chosen specifically to match Dynevor’s skin tone. Make-up artist Sofia Tilbury used products from Charlotte Tilbury to create an ethereal beauty look to complement the stunning gown.

Dynevor’s romantic gown, the first full custom Victoria Beckham look at the Met Gala, is described as fragile and delicate, and fits perfectly with the fairytale theme of the evening’s event. The gown, with flowers cascading down the train, is a departure from Dynevor’s usual black and white color palette, signaling a new exploration of color for the actor. The vintage lace used in the gown adds a romantic touch, reviving it and bringing it back to life, much like a sleeping beauty.

Victoria Beckham, the designer behind Dynevor’s gown, chose the vintage lace from her archives with the intention of creating a piece that would feel like an extension of the actor herself. The hand-dyed flowers were matched to Dynevor’s skin tone, adding a personalized touch to the creation. The overall look is meant to capture the essence of a fairytale, a theme that aligns with the Costume Institute’s spring exhibition, “Sleeping Beauties: Reawakening Fashion.”

Sofia Tilbury, the make-up artist responsible for Dynevor’s beauty look, aimed to create a soft and romantic vibe that would harmonize with the ethereal quality of the gown. Using products like Charlotte Tilbury’s Pillow Talk Matte Beauty Blush Wand and Hollywood Beauty Icon lipstick, Tilbury highlighted Dynevor’s natural beauty, creating a princess-like appearance. The make-up, with its fresh and glossy skin, flushed cheeks, and rosebud lips, enhances the fairytale mood of the evening.

Dynevor’s radiant beauty, reminiscent of a classic English rose, provided the perfect canvas for capturing the magical theme of the Met Gala. Charlotte Tilbury’s cult classic Magic Cream was used to prime the star’s skin before applying Beautiful Skin Foundation for a flawless finish. The make-up was designed to complement the soft and romantic feel of the Victoria Beckham gown, creating a cohesive and harmonious overall look for the event.
